SunPy的peek()方法不显示所有频率

2024-05-31 10:05:41 发布

您现在位置:Python中文网/ 问答频道 /正文

我只是使用SunPy Python包中的peek()方法从.fit文件(您可以从here下载)绘制一个动态谱

from sunpy.spectra.sources.callisto import CallistoSpectrogram

image = CallistoSpectrogram.read("BLENSW_20160723_054500_01.fit")
image.peek()

image.peek()返回一个绘图(作为matplotlib中的plt.show()),但不显示所有频率的频率轴(从0到200),只显示大约从0到80的频率

为什么


Tags: 文件方法fromimagehere绘制动态fit
1条回答
网友
1楼 · 发布于 2024-05-31 10:05:41

这很奇怪。但事实上,e-Callisto存储库中的所有文件都有200个通道,但这并不意味着它们是0-200MHz。他们是随机频率,我不知道用什么标准

在这个文件中,它只有80兆赫的频率,没有200兆赫的频率,因此绘图是正确的。谢谢你

相关问题 更多 >